Was Steve Harley in phantom of the opera?

Steve Harley was originally supposed to be the phantom on stage but instead Michael Crawford was the given the role of the phantom. Although you can find videos of Steve Harley and Sarah Brightman singing the song "The Phantom Of The Opera" it never went on stage. Andrew Lloyd Webber changed his mind for the part of the phantom at the last minute, giving it to Michael Crawford.
